About Noble Partner

A Georgian Armed Forces and U.S. Army Europe and Africa cooperatively-led exercise conducted at the Vaziani and Camp Norio Training Areas in Georgia, intended to support and enhance the readiness and interoperability of Georgia, the U.S. and participating nations during multinational training operations.

U.S. Army Soldiers, with the 173rd Airborne Brigade and 2nd Battalion, 501st Aviation Regiment Task Force Desert Knights, Combat Aviation Brigade, 1st Armored Division, take part in a joint force exercise during Swift Response 2025, Lithuania, May 20, 2025.

Helicopters, such as the CH-47 Chinook and UH-60 Black Hawk, were used during the air assault to demonstrate force projection and enhance U.S. readiness and lethality.

DEFENDER 25 is the largest annual U.S. Army exercise in Europe, incorporating approximately 25,000 soldiers from 29 Allied and partner nations to rehearse the ability to rapidly deploy forces, integrate and expand multi-domain operations capability, and demonstrate combined command and control structures. Simultaneous operations will take place during three exercises—Swift Response, Immediate Response, and Saber Guardian—across 15 countries, building readiness and interoperability between the U.S., NATO Allies, and partner nations from May 11 to June 24, 2025.
